  • Ampere primus is a rough and tough vehicle with mid motor and lfp battery

    1 year ago


    Sree

    Pros:
    1. In my city first of all ampere servicing is good.
    2. And coming to the vehicle, it looks like a normal petrol scooter looks hero's pleasure.
    3. Herb weight is almost 130 kg, and their road grip is good.
    4. It is an lfp battery, so safest battery.
    5. And it comes mid a motor belt drive, compare to bldc motor its performance and lifetime are good
    Cons:
    1. It's just advanced of Magnus
    2. Compare to other vehicles like ola , ather, tvs etc features are fewer.
    3. Compare to ola and tvs seat height is less.
    4. It looks like mass looks like normal petrol vehicles.
    Buying experience:
    In my city just given spot delivery and servicing experience everything good
    Riding experience:
    Riding experience is good due to herb weight and road grip and also its combi brake system
